Address

RQKbDZqgFZzs7HGWtRB5S9zym9ynSMNeAnCopy

Total Received

40.76775477 KMD

Total Sent

0 KMD

№ Transactions

1

Final Balance

40.76775477 KMD

Transactions
Filter